nokia your own playlist n95 Nokia n95 creating your own playlist

If you have a Nokia phone, like N95 or similar, you might find that the music player repeats the same few songs and order of songs even though you may have thousands of songs on your mobile phone.

One way to resolve this issue is to connect via USB the phone to your computer then search on the mobile phone memory for the file mpxv1 and then delete it.
mpxv1

Afterwards you have to update or as it erroneasly calls it synchronize your audio again, but afterwards the audio order refreshes and you are freed from listening to the same order of songs as before.

The other option is to careate your own playlist not buy using the built in mechanism that nokia provides, since if you have thousands of songs that would be a pain.
m3u

The key here is to create a text file on your own computer of the audio files you want in the list by using a simple directory reading program such as JDirPrinter . Note that you have to create full paths and that the drive name for Nokia to understand is:

E:\\ .

See image below

Afterwards, save the text file and change the extension from .txt to .m3u and drop it in the folder inside Nokias hard drive in the route Sounds\Digital\Playlists.

Now after updating the playlist will show in your music player

The other day I passed by the Apple afiliate store in Madrid, since I live close by. The reason was to search for a specialized headphone with a next button (as in next song button) for the iphone. I had bought the iphone cheap after my music player was stolen, but am so dissapointed, I will sell the iphone used and get rid of it. It is nothing but problems. It is hard to delete songs. You have to have a copy of all the music files also on your laptop as that seams to be the only way to change anything later in the iPHone ipod player . Then it is very difficult to go to the next song unless you pull the iphone out of your pocket. Then there is a problem where sometimes it starts skipping thru the song unless you restart the phone. Lame lame lame. A disaster. My guess is that the popularity of this product comes simply from people that are easily tricked into marketing schemes and flashy buttons. Oh, I forgot to say, that on the iphone unless you do special tricks you cannot store files on its hard drive or even access files inside the phones hard drive when you are away of home and dont have synchronization software.

Above a picture of my website as browsed on the iPAD

Anyway, at the apple store I played a bit with the iPAD . It looks nice and clear. However, when I lifted it, it felt like its weight was more than what the specifications said. Also it is really large. I've sean some people walking with it on the street and they look ridiculous. I cant believe anyone would want to use something so big to take a picture!!!! But I will not buy this "Fruit Seller" crap , because it doesnt allow you to connect an external hard drive via USB and access files freely.
